How much does electrical repair service cost?

Electricians charge $50 to $130 per hour to make repairs. Most electricians also charge a $100 to $200 service call fee, which is applied to the first hour of work.

Electrical work costs $150 to $600 on average for small jobs like replacing an outlet or circuit breaker, or $2,000 to $10,000+ for large jobs like rewiring a house.

How much does electrical wiring repair cost?

Electrical wiring repair costs $10 to $15 per linear foot and typically involves removing the faulty wiring, running new wire, and rewiring the circuit. If all the wiring in the home is faulty or no longer meets code requirements, rewiring a whole house costs $10,000 to $30,000.

Do electricians give free estimates?

Electricians typically give free estimates for small repair jobs, like replacing an outlet or light switch. However, most electricians charge a $100 to $200 service call fee for more complex projects because they require an in-person evaluation. Is hiring an electrician worth it for electrical repairs?

Yes, it's worth hiring a licensed electrician instead of handling the work yourself unless you have extensive experience. Electrical work is extremely dangerous and requires knowledge of the home's current wiring conditions, existing circuits, and local code requirements.

What are signs my electrical wiring needs repairs?

Your electrical wiring may need repairs if you notice any of these issues:

  • Flickering lights
  • Dead outlets
  • Circuit breaker trips frequently
  • Outlets feel warm to the touch
  • Discoloartion or burn marks around outlets or switches
  • Burning smell
  • Mild electrical shocks when touching a switch or appliance

How can I hire the best electrician for repairs?

Follow these tips to hire the best electrician for your repair needs:

  • Get 3 in-person estimates to compare.
  • Browse their reviews on HomeGuide and Google.
  • Hire a licensed, bonded, and insured electrician who has been in business for 5+ years.
  • Avoid hiring the company with the lowest quote as quality may suffer.
  • Get a detailed estimate, contract, and warranty in writing before the work begins.
  • Never pay in full before the project is complete.

What questions should I ask electricians?

Ask these questions when evaluating electricians for your project:

  • How long have you been in business?
  • Are you licensed, bonded, and insured?
  • Can you provide local references with contact information?
  • Will this repair project require a permit, and will you obtain it?
  • Are all permit fees included in your estimate?
  • What additional costs might come up during the project?
  • How long will the job take?
  • Do you warranty the labor?
